Body & Dimensions
The Mercedes-Benz C-class Station Wagon is a spacious vehicle with a length of 4702 mm, a width of 1810 mm, and a height of 1457 mm. It has a wheelbase of 2840 mm, a front track of 1584 mm, and a ride height ground clearance of 92 mm. The front overhang is 790 mm, and the rear overhang is 1072 mm. The approach angle is 13.6°, and the departure angle is 13.8°.

Engine & Transmission
The Mercedes-Benz C-class features a 1.595 cm3, 4-cylinder, turbocharged engine with an intercooler, producing 129 hp at 4000 rpm and 210 Nm of torque at 1200-4000 rpm. It has a 9-speed automatic transmission and drives the rear wheels. The engine uses 0W-30, 0W-40, 5W-30, or 5W-40 oil and requires 7 liters of coolant.

Weight & Capacity
The Mercedes-Benz C-class has a weight-to-power ratio of 11.2 kg/Hp and 89.3 Hp/tonne, with a kerb weight of 1445 kg and a maximum weight of 2110 kg. It can carry a maximum load of 665 kg and has a fuel tank capacity of 41 liters. The car can tow a trailer with a load of 1800 kg when equipped with brakes, and 750 kg without brakes.
